Sector General has become the target of an interstellar war – can Conway and the medics save their patients?
Trying to solve the health problems of an unconscious alien – who may well be an immortal demi-god – is testing even senior medic Conway’s skills. But when the alien asks Conway to heal the population of the plague-ridden Empire, Conway finds himself at the centre of a plot against the entire planet.
And when the Empire soldiers see Conway fail to save the life of one of their own, his very existence is in jeopardy.

Sector General is one of the few places in SF that one would really, really like to exist
Over the years White has built a large and enthusiastic audience for his Sector General series, which concerns a fully realized interspecies hospital on the rim of the Galaxy. His fascinating cast of characters and his belief in the basic decency of all intelligent life-forms have seen him through six Sector General books over the past quarter century
Neat, humorous, and humane
